#d71419 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d71419 is composed of 84.3% red, 7.8%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.7% magenta, 88.4%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 358.5 degrees, a saturation of 83% and a lightness of 46.1%. #d71419 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2832 with #af0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

Shades and Tints of #d71419
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120202 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d71419
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d6e6f is the less saturated color, while #e90208 is the most saturated one.
